Transaction 038d62074d0caa108d299eeea3a77ae93fcbf1ce0f8009d33ff2fb44673a7e10

100 Input
1 Outputs
  • 038d62074d0caa108d299eeea3a77ae93fcbf1ce0f8009d33ff2fb44673a7e10:0
  • value  1503753911
    address  3JjPf13Rd8g6WAyvg8yiPnrsdjJt1NP4FC